Supreme Court Justice Alito’s House Displayed a ‘Stop the Steal’ Flag After Jan. 6

An upside-down flag, adopted by Trump supporters contesting the Biden victory, flew over the justice’s front lawn as the Supreme Court was considering an election case.

The New York Times

After the 2020 presidential #election, as some #Trump supporters falsely claimed that President #Biden had stolen the office, many of them displayed a startling symbol outside their homes, on their cars & online: an upside-down #AmericanFlag.

One of the homes flying an inverted flag during that time was the residence of #SupremeCourt Justice Samuel A #Alito Jr, in Alexandria, VA, acc/to photographs & interviews w/neighbors.

The upside-down flag was aloft on Jan 17, 2021, images showed. #Trump’s supporters, incl’g some brandishing the same symbol, had *rioted* at the Capitol a little over a week before. President #Biden’s inauguration was 3 days away. Alarmed neighbors snapped photographs, some…were recently obtained by The NYT. Word of the flag filtered back to the court, people who worked there said in interviews.
